Transaction 8fab487c0559bc2ef661c9634fbe6dee71a05e95597bc82d4f11cdc157ab8783
1 Input
1 Output
-
8fab487c0559bc2ef661c9634fbe6dee71a05e95597bc82d4f11cdc157ab8783:0
- value
- 58761
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c338a61dd44f102e25b7d891ef328c14e45297f OP_EQUAL
- address
- 37BLD9tuJFzv27J7PNc8KB4XiZGMMLXohd